Care, Display, and Storage Recommendations

To ensure the Crazy Leg Welcome Highland Cow Garden Flag remains a bright, welcoming presence at your home for as long as possible, follow straightforward care, display, and storage practices that prolong color retention and structural integrity. When displaying, choose a standard garden flag pole sized for 13"x18" flags and install it in a location that gains visual impact without subjecting the flag to constant abrasive contact with branches or fixtures. For cleaning, spot treatment with mild soap and cold water is recommended for routine dirt or pollen; gently blot and avoid harsh scrubbing that could disturb the printed artwork. If a deeper clean is needed, hand wash carefully and air dry flat or hung to avoid shrinkage or distortion. Prolonged exposure to extreme sun or severe weather will accelerate fading and wear, so consider rotating the flag into a shaded position when feasible or removing it during heavy storms. During off-season months or extended storage, fold loosely and keep in a breathable bag in a cool, dry place away from direct heat or humidity to prevent mildew and color bleed. These simple steps will help preserve the fun character and welcoming message of your Crazy Leg Highland Cow flag for many displays to come.
